| Dubai tower shut after visitors stuck in elevator Visitors on the observation deck of the world's tallest tower heard what sounded like a small explosion, then saw dust that looked like smoke seeping through a crack in an elevator door 124 floors above the ground. The 15 people inside were trapped for 45 frightening minutes until rescuers managed to pry open the doors. |

| Tampa eyes 40th Street corridor for improvements After more than 80 years of existence, the Temple Crest neighborhood is being linked with four adjacent bedroom communities to create a long-term vision for 40th Street. City planners recently introduced residents of Temple Crest, River Grove, Woodland Terrace, Live Oaks Square and Northeast Community ? five neighborhoods sprinkled along 40th Street, bounded by Busch Boulevard to the north and Hillsborough Avenue to the south ? to the concept of the 40th Street Planning Area. |
